About the role

Key responsibilities & impact
  • Work independently at customers’ homes and businesses
  • Install high-speed broadband, Wi-Fi, and voice services
  • Install new lines
  • Climb ladders and work aloft
  • Plug in and activate Wi-Fi networks
  • Solve installation and connectivity problems
  • Meet customers and deliver best-in-class service
  • Complete extensive and ongoing paid training

Requirements

What you’ll need
  • Work a flexible schedule, including evenings and weekends
  • Possess a valid state driver’s license
  • Lift and move up to 60 lbs
  • Weigh less than 325 lbs. for ladder safety
  • Work in small spaces or aloft up to 28 ft.
  • Be available for overtime, emergency callouts and holiday work
  • Identify wire and cable colors
  • Qualify on pre-employment assessments
  • Have a High School Diploma or GED
